Random Number Generators and Fairness

A certified Random Number Generator (RNG) is the algorithmic core ensuring each online slot spin is independent and unpredictable. This software continuously generates thousands of number sequences per second; the moment you press spin, it grabs the current sequence to determine the reel outcome. Fairness depends on the RNG producing a statistically uniform distribution over millions of spins, with no bias toward any symbol or payout. Even when you win or lose, the RNG has no memory of past results. Q: How can players verify an RNG is truly fair? A: Independent testing labs, like eCOGRA or iTech Labs, audit the RNG’s source code and output logs against established randomness standards, issuing a certificate of fairness displayed on the casino’s site.

Return to Player Percentages Explained

Return to Player (RTP) percentages represent the theoretical payout a slot game returns to players over countless spins, expressed as a fixed percentage like 96.5%. This figure is long-term average, not a guarantee per session; a 96% RTP means for every $100 wagered, the game statistically returns $96 over its lifetime. Higher RTP slots reduce the house edge, offering better value per spin. Players should check RTP values in the game’s info panel before playing.

  • RTP is calculated over millions of spins, not individual rounds.
  • Choosing games with 97%+ RTP can extend playtime and reduce losses.
  • A slot’s RTP does not affect hit frequency or bonus triggers.
  • RTP remains fixed unless the provider offers multiple volatility versions.

Licensing Authorities and Audits

Licensing authorities, such as the Malta Gaming Authority, enforce strict standards for online slot fairness. These bodies require operators to submit to frequent independent audits by approved testing labs, like eCOGRA or iTech Labs, which verify the Random Number Generator produces genuinely random outcomes. Third-party audit certification guarantees the game’s published Return to Player percentage is mathematically accurate. For a slot to remain licensed, the audit process typically follows a clear sequence:

  1. Remote server logs are collected for the specific slot title.
  2. Statistical analysis of millions of simulated spins is performed.
  3. A compliance report is issued, detailing the payout variance and RNG integrity.

Only passing this audit allows the slot to continue being offered to players.
